Definitions
- the present invention relates to a protective helmet comprising, in general, a shell on which are rotated a screen and a chinrest.
- the helmet of the invention is particularly intended for motorcyclists wishing to have a helmet of the integral type, that is to say, for a complete protection of the motorcyclist's head, by the presence of a part Chin protection hereafter called chin guard, while preserving a possibility of changing the configuration of the helmet by mobility of the chinrest and the visor.
- Document EP-A-993 784 discloses a protective helmet particularly usable in motorcycling comprising a screen mounted on the shell of the helmet, a chin strap attached to the shell and adapted to be raised over the screen to the back of the hull by a rotational movement.
- the chin strap has an axis of rotation offset upwards relative to the axis of the screen for a raising of the chin without friction on the screen.
- the visor rests, by its lower end, on an inner zone of the chinrest.
- An object of the invention is to propose a solution to this problem.
- the invention is able to allow a good cooperation of the chin guard and the visor in lowered position for a perfect seal.
- the screen can cooperate with an outer portion of the chin guard which has a rim behind the visor to block it perfectly and optimize sealing.
- the screen is not only rotatably mounted relative to the shell but also has an additional inclination mobility along an axis of rotation distinct from that of its rotation relative to the shell for You can change the inclination of the screen so that the screen slips away from the raising trajectory of the chin rest.
- the mobility of the screen is slaved to that of the chinrest so that the raising of the chinrest simultaneously produces that of the screen.
- the servo-control means can be configured so that the raising of the screen is faster than that of the chin-rest, which makes it possible, from a first phase, to raise the chin-guard. to free his trajectory from the presence of the screen.
- the present invention relates to a protective helmet comprising a shell on which are rotated a screen and a chin strap, the lower portion of the screen resting on an area of the chin guard when they are lowered and the chinrest being liftable around the screen.
- the helmet is such that it comprises means of additional mobility of the screen configured to approach or move its lower edge of the lifting trajectory of the support zone on the chinrest.
- the additional mobility means are means for tilting the screen
- the tilting means comprise, at each side of the shell, a link pivotally mounted at one of its ends on the screen and at the other end on the axis of rotation of the screen on the shell, [015] - it comprises, at each side, a lateral support secured to the screen and having an oblong hole for guiding the axis of rotation, [016] - it comprises means for enslavement of the additional mobility of the screen with the raising of the chin guard, [017] - comprises means of servocontrol of the rotation of the screen relative to the shell with the raising of the chin guard, [018] - it comprises means for controlling the rotation and inclination of the screen with the raising of the chin guard, said means comprising: a cam rotatably mounted on the shell and drive means configured to drive the cam in rotation by the rotation of the chin strap during a first phase of his recovery,
- the drive means comprise a drive member integral with the cam and guided in a path of movement formed in a drive part integral with the chin guard, said displacement path having a substantially radial portion within the which the driving member is rotated and a substantially tangential part in which the drive member is not rotated,
- the cam comprises a finger adapted to exert a support on a bearing surface of the rod so as to drive the rod and the screen in rotation in a raising movement when the chinrest is moved down and that the screen is lowered,
- the servo means of the rotation of the screen relative to the shell with the raising of the chinrest are configured to generate a higher angular velocity for the screen than for the chinrest.

- the invention is in the form of a helmet having a shell 1 for protecting the front part of the head of a motorcyclist.
- a chinrest 3 and a screen 2 are present at each side 6 of the shell 1.
- the chinrest 3 and the screen 2 are hinged relative to the shell 1 by means of an axis of rotation 5. In the illustrated case, it is a single axis of rotation for the chin and the screen.
- the lower portion of the screen 2 is supported on an area 4 formed substantially on the upper part of the chinrest 3. More specifically, in the illustrated case and as appearing in Figure 2 in particular, the bearing zone 4 comprises a rim 21 in front of which is positioned the lower portion of the screen 2. In this case, the tightness and strength of the assembly are very important. Indeed, the visor 2, in its lower portion, is perfectly maintained by the chin rest at the bearing zone 4 including the rim 21.
- the screen 2 has an additional mobility to approach or move its lower edge of the lifting trajectory of the zone 4 of the chin rest 3.
- the additional mobility is an inclination of the screen 2 produced along an axis of rotation distinct from the axis 5.
- the tilting means allow a return of the lower edge of the screen before the chinrest 3 is brought to pass above the screen 2.
- a rod 7 is pivotally mounted at one of its ends on the screen 2 and is rotatably mounted at its other end on the axis of rotation 5. It is then easily understood that additional rotational mobility is produced for the screen by means of this rod 7.
- a lateral support 8 is present at each side 6 and is formed integrally with the screen 2 which it can be the simple extension.
- the lateral support has an oblong hole 9 enabling the axis of rotation 5 to be guided within it.
- the mobility of the screen 2 both in rotation about the axis 5 inclination through the rod 7 can be produced by a manual action of the user. However, it is advantageous that the displacement of the screen is automatically generated during the raising of the chin guard 3.
- the servo means illustrated here have means integral with the chinrest 3 capable of generating a drive force of the screen 2 by means of a cam 10.
- the cam 10 is positioned between the screen 2 and the chinrest 3 and is hidden by the side of the chinrest 3.
- the cam 10 is rotatably mounted on the shell 1 by an axis 16.
- a drive part 19 is formed, here substantially circular even if this shape is not limiting, and having a path of movement 14 for a drive member 13 integral with the cam 10.
- This piece 19 can be attached to the chinstrap 3 or be monoblock with it which it then constitutes a part.
- the path 14 has a radial portion 14a which, when the drive member
- the path 14 also has a tangential portion 14b in which, due to the tangential orientation of the path relative to the direction of the rotational movement of the part 19, no force is transmitted to the drive member 13.
- the cam 10 is driven during a first phase of raising the chinrest 3, when the drive member 13 is present in the radial portion 14a of the displacement path 14 of the part 19.
- the member 13 In a subsequent phase of recovery, after continuing the rotation of the part 19, the member 13 reaches the tangential portion 14b of the displacement path 14 of the part 19, which no longer produces rotation of the cam 10.
- a cavity 15 is formed in the cam 10 so as to form an application wall and guide for high stops 17 and low 18 made in relief at both ends of the oblong hole 9 of the lateral support 8.
- the cam 10 allows the raising of the screen 2 around the shell 1.
- the cam 10 comprises a finger 11 located towards its upper edge and adapted to exert a force on a bearing surface 22 in the form of a hook formed on the rod 7 so that the finger 11 pushes on the surface 22 when the cam 10 is activated in rotation by raising the chinrest 3.
